E pods are compact, electric-powered transportation devices designed for individuals seeking a sustainable and convenient way to get around urban environments. These lightweight and portable units can be ridden on roads, sidewalks, and even integrated into public transport systems, making them a versatile and eco-friendly solution.
E pods operate using a rechargeable lithium-ion battery that powers both the electric motor and any built-in lighting systems. The lithium-ion technology is renowned for its high energy density and long lifespan, making e pods suitable for extended use. Some models also incorporate solar panels, which can recharge the battery during sunny conditions, reducing reliance on traditional fuel sources.
